Windows Management Experts (WME) is looking for an SME-level O365 Engineer Role for one of our clients. The candidate should have strong experience in Microsoft Office 365, Active Directory, OS management for Mac and Windows, and SCCM. This will be a 12-month role for which the ideal candidate should be proficient in SharePoint Windows System integration and be able to provide dependable support throughout our client’s projects and routine operations.

With deep expertise in Microsoft Office 365, including configuration, deployment, and administration of various Office 365 services such as Exchange Online, SharePoint Online, Teams, and OneDrive, you should have proven experience with designing and implementing complex Office 365 architectures.

That said, the candidate should have a strong understanding of Active Directory (AD) and its integration with Office 365 services. The candidate should be proficient in managing and troubleshooting AD objects, group policies, and authentication mechanisms within an Office 365 environment.

We are also looking for extensive experience with managing and maintaining macOS and Windows operating systems. This includes deploying, configuring, patching, and troubleshooting macOS and Windows devices in an SME environment. For the system management tool, System Center Configuration Manager (SCCM), you should be able to use it effectively for software distribution, patch management, and device management.
